中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

如何進行Oracle熱備份操作

小樊
101
2024-09-13 04:57:20
欄目: 云計算

Oracle熱備份是在數據庫運行的情況下,采用歸檔日志模式備份數據庫的方法。這種備份方式允許用戶在備份過程中繼續訪問數據庫,執行DML操作。以下是進行Oracle熱備份的步驟:

  1. 準備工作

    • 確保數據庫運行在歸檔日志模式。可以通過以下SQL命令查看當前日志模式:
      SQL> archive log list;
      
    • 如果數據庫不在歸檔模式,可以使用以下命令切換到歸檔模式:
      SQL> ALTER DATABASE ARCHIVELOG;
      
  2. 備份數據文件

    • 使用操作系統命令或工具復制數據文件到備份介質上。例如,使用cp命令在Linux系統中復制數據文件:
      cp /path/to/oracle/oradata/datafile /path/to/backup/directory
      
  3. 備份控制文件

    • 控制文件是數據庫的關鍵部分,需要特別處理。可以使用以下SQL命令備份控制文件:
      ALTER DATABASE BACKUP CONTROLFILE TO '/path/to/backup/controlfile.ctl';
      
    • 也可以使用文本方式備份控制文件,以便在恢復時使用:
      ALTER DATABASE BACKUP CONTROLFILE TO TRACE AS '/path/to/backup/controlfile.trc';
      
  4. 備份日志文件

    • 在熱備份過程中,通常不需要備份日志文件,因為它們會在日志切換時自動歸檔。但是,建議在執行備份后切換日志,以確保所有更改都已歸檔:
      ALTER SYSTEM SWITCH LOGFILE;
      
  5. 驗證備份

    • 備份完成后,驗證備份文件的完整性。這可以通過比較原始文件和備份文件的大小和日期來實現。

在進行熱備份時,建議使用Oracle的恢復管理器(RMAN)工具,因為它提供了更高級的功能,如增量備份和優化備份性能。RMAN可以自動處理歸檔日志的切換和備份,確保備份的一致性和完整性。

請注意,上述步驟提供了基本的Oracle熱備份流程,具體操作可能會因Oracle版本和具體環境的不同而有所變化。建議在實際操作前,詳細閱讀Oracle官方文檔,并根據實際情況調整備份策略。

0
新绛县| 榆树市| 阿克苏市| 孟连| 杂多县| 鹤峰县| 壶关县| 龙江县| 合水县| 滕州市| 电白县| 旬阳县| 勐海县| 门源| 阿拉善盟| 祁阳县| 成安县| 勃利县| 长葛市| 邛崃市| 龙口市| 桐柏县| 会昌县| 南安市| 禹城市| 建宁县| 东乌| 梧州市| 神池县| 曲麻莱县| 彭阳县| 桐梓县| 嘉定区| 从化市| 公主岭市| 民勤县| 利辛县| 宝鸡市| 建瓯市| 南充市| 和平区|